是一种在以太坊智能合约开发中使用的技术,旨在增加合约的安全性和隐私性。它通过对合约的构造函数进行混淆,使其难以被分析和理解,从而增加攻击者对合约的逆向工程难度。
具体而言,以太构造函数混淆通过修改构造函数的字节码或使用特定的工具,对合约的构造函数进行变形。这种变形可以包括改变字节码的顺序、插入无用的指令、添加冗余代码等。混淆后的构造函数在外部看起来与原始构造函数相似,但实际上执行的逻辑已经被修改,使得攻击者难以理解其真正的功能和意图。
以太构造函数混淆的优势在于增加了合约的安全性和隐私性。通过混淆构造函数,攻击者难以分析合约的内部逻辑和敏感信息,从而减少了合约受到攻击的风险。此外,混淆构造函数还可以防止竞争对手或恶意用户对合约进行逆向工程,保护了合约的商业机密和知识产权。
以太构造函数混淆在以下场景中有广泛的应用:
腾讯云提供了一系列与以太构造函数混淆相关的产品和服务,包括:
请注意,以上提到的腾讯云产品仅作为示例,其他云计算品牌商也可能提供类似的产品和服务。
领取专属 10元无门槛券
手把手带您无忧上云